1. The Role of Cultural Diversity in Enhancing Innovation

Cultural diversity is a cornerstone of innovation. When people from various cultural backgrounds come together, they bring unique perspectives, ideas, and approaches to problem-solving. This diversity of thought fosters creativity, leading to the development of new products, services, and solutions that might not emerge in a homogenous environment. For businesses and communities, this innovation translates into a competitive advantage in both local and global markets.

For example, a team comprising members with different cultural experiences is more likely to understand and cater to the needs of a diverse customer base. This broader perspective helps in designing products and services that resonate with a wider audience, thus driving sales and market expansion. Moreover, diverse teams are better equipped to identify and mitigate risks, as they can anticipate and respond to a variety of challenges more effectively.

3. Cultural Diversity as a Catalyst for Economic Growth

Economies that embrace cultural diversity are often more dynamic and resilient. Diverse societies are better positioned to attract foreign investment, as investors recognize the potential of a diverse workforce to drive innovation and growth. Furthermore, cultural diversity enhances a country’s global appeal, boosting tourism, international trade, and diplomatic relations.

Kenya, with its rich cultural heritage and diverse population, serves as an excellent example of how cultural diversity can be harnessed for economic growth. The vibrant mix of cultures in Kenya has not only enriched the social fabric of the nation but has also contributed to its economic development. From the bustling markets in Nairobi to the cultural festivals in Mombasa, the fusion of different traditions and customs has created a unique and attractive economic landscape.
